Theosophy
in Seven Statements
Theosophy is Spiritual Wisdom,
(theos, God, sophia, Wisdom) which means the inner core in all cultures
and spiritual traditions. In previous ages it was handed down secretly,
but today it is accessible for all interested.
Theosophy is Psychology, which
means insight into consciousness and the spiritual nature of man.
As we gain deeper understanding about our psyche, mind and higher
spiritual possibilities we can begin a transformation of our life
so it gets more depth, meaning and joy.
Theosophy is Philosophy, which
means a metaphysical oriented and holistiv view of life that demonstrates
the connection between religion and science and between eastern
and western traditions. It is a philosophy of life that unites faith
and knowledge.
Theosophy is Spiritual Science,
which means knowledge based upon observations made possible by meditative
experiences and the systematical use of trained higher sense perception,
also known as Extra Sensory Perception (ESP).
Theosophy is an Ethical outlook on Life,
that concerns all aspects of existence and put social and humanitarian
activities into a broader perspective. It gives us new and deeper
values and is practised in daily life through compassion and goodwill.
Theosophy is a Universal view of Life,
and therefore independent of religious, political and social organisations.
It implies reverence towards all sentient beings as well as the
search of each individual.
Theosophy is a Dynamic Teaching,
which is based upon the many spiritual teachers that have inspired
and guided people throughout the ages. In modern times the theosophical
pioneers have given a coherent and multidimensional presentation
of these insights, and they are offered to all interested.
